Output 4359bda23500730fe4f1ed01f1cd12092ae6a216992aa2bb7c54d4815aef3374:1

value
998087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8842ded482a1bc4e6faa238d52e7b7a180da08f OP_EQUAL
address
3MRrDxvRZRQCDbKC38u1ywU5rk8ZA17bHE
transaction
4359bda23500730fe4f1ed01f1cd12092ae6a216992aa2bb7c54d4815aef3374
spent
true